Paul Foropoulos

Fine Artist, Painter, Sculptor, Art Restorer, Jewelry Designer and Art Instructor

 

Paul Foropoulos (PhD Fine Arts) is an internationally acclaimed multidisciplinary artist whose career spans over four decades and multiple continents. Born on the historic island of Samos, Greece, Foropoulos’s journey as a visual storyteller began at the age of 19 with a landmark solo exhibition at the American University of Beirut—an event attended by the Lebanese Prime Minister and broadcast on national television, signaling the arrival of a major talent.

Throughout his prolific career, Foropoulos has refined a singular aesthetic, bridging classical disciplines with contemporary digital and graphic innovation. His body of work—ranging from vibrant, light-infused marine and underwater oil paintings to evocative sculptures and jewelry—is a testament to a life lived in deep conversation with the Mediterranean sea and the global waters and lands he has traveled.

Foropoulos’ professional trajectory is marked by high-profile institutional recognition. In 2004, he was appointed to create the title painting for the "Olympiaki Ekehiria" (Olympic Truce) exhibition during the Athens Olympic Games. His work has since graced the world’s most prestigious stages, from a legendary 1983 solo exhibition at Carnegie Conference Hall, Rockefeller Center, to recurring honors at the Florence Biennale.

Beyond the canvas, Dr. Foropoulos is a dedicated educator and restorer. Through the Foropoulos Studios of Fine Arts in Clearwater, Florida, he continues to shape the next generation of artists, emphasizing that while talent is innate, mastery is the result of rigorous training and the relentless pursuit of the "Sublime." His works are held in significant private and corporate collections worldwide, prized for their exuberant use of color, tactile richness, and their ability to capture the spiritual essence of the natural world.
